We went to Lifestyle pet hyper in Randburg on the corner of Beyers looking for supplies for our hamsters. The staff are not very familiar with the products that are kept for hamsters as when we enquired what type of wood are the wood shavings they had made from, we were informed that we should read the bags. If the bags gave us answers, we wouldn't of asked and the reason we enquired is because pine wood shavings is dangerous for your hamsters and it seems like that is all that they stock. Another factor that really upset me was that they kept adult golden hamsters together and they were fighting and when I say fighting, I mean they were bleeding and when we informed the staff to please separate them, the staff showed no concern or haste, in fact I don't believe they ever separated them. And if you have knowledge of hamsters, you would know that golden adult hamsters do not share their space. And by keeping the hamsters in that space you are putting them under stress and shortening their lifespans, which is really putting future owners and the hamster at a disadvantage.
I find it really sad that the staff do not have the adequate knowledge to assist customers nor do they have the adequate knowledge and care to take care of the animals in their possession. Education is key!
